Human Top F A S E R I P Res Pop Gd 10 Ex 20 Gd 10 Ex 20 Gd 10 Gd 10 Gd 10 Gd 10 Gd +10 Health: 60 Karma: 30 Origin: Davy Mitchell is an altered human, one who was exposed to bizarre energies as a young man thanks to the meddling of the diabolical Agent Axis. Not only was he not harmed by said exposure, but he'd gained fantastic powers that he used to fight evil as the Human Top! Known Powers: Whirlwind: Davy's main power is his ability to create a massive whirlwind about his body by spinning at extremely high speeds. He has this power at Remarkable (30) rank, which allows him to utilize the following effects: * Tornado: the air around Davy, as mentioned above, is moving about at tremendous speeds, and anybody within the same area as Davy (while he's spinning) will take Remarkable (30) Blunt or Edged attack damage. The damage type depends on whether or not stuff is flying around in his tornado (edged=stuff, blunt=no stuff). Furthermore, Davy can lift up to one ton of weight with this tornado (a Remarkable (30) amount of mass). Furthermore, Davy can use his tornado to grapple opponents, keeping them suspended in the whirling air around him. This is a Remarkable (30) rank Grappling attack, but once a target is caught, it requires a Monstrous (75) Strength (or applicable power) FEAT roll to escape. * Super Balance: Davy has developed an unbelievable sense of balance (kind of necessary when spinning at Remarkable (30) speeds). As such, he is effectively immune to the effects of dizziness or vertigo, even if induced by super powers. * Armor: while the whirlwind is in place, Davy is effectively shielded from certain types of harm. He has Remarkable (30) resistance to physical attacks (BA, BT, EA, ET, Fo, or Sh) while spinning, as the wind blunts the force of incoming damage. * Multiple Attacks: Davy's Fighting score is considered Amazing (50) for the purpose of multiple attacks while spinning, as he can make up to three melee attacks per turn while his Whirlwind power is active. In addition to the tornado effect, even! Equipment: (none) Quirks: (none) Talents: Botany: a former floral arranger and delivery guy, Davy needed a basic knowledge of plants in order to simply tell them apart. His Reason score concerning planty matters should be considered +1 CS compared to others of like intellect. Martial Arts Type E: as fast as he was, Davy sort of had this martial art style by default, which boosted his initiative rolls by 1 every turn of combat (unless he rolled a 1, of course), assuming he was fighting in an unarmed fashion. Contacts: After World War II, Davy joined up with the new V-Battalion, a group of heroes from the War dedicated to hunting down escaped Nazi war criminals. He can easily rely upon them, and his former Kid Commandos allies, for assistance should he ever find himself in need. Costume: While active as the Human Top, Davy wore a somewhat simple costume. It consisted of green and black striped, stretch fabric trousers, a green and black striped stretch fabric shirt, the latter of which had a blue collar, green and black striped boots, and a blue belt. Once he joined the V-Battalion and retired from perpetual action, Davy used two different costumes. The first included an ankle-length purple overcoat with red cuffs under a black leather belt and a large, red 'V' shaped collar, and red leather boots. When not operating 'outside', he wore a primarily dark blue spandex body suit, which was accessorized with red buccaneer boots, red and blue gloves, red and blue boots, a red 'V' shaped belt, and a red and white 'V' shaped collar with a blue and white cape attached. Real Name: Davy Mitchell Occupation: adventurer, former floral delivery man Legal Status: American citizen with no criminal record Marital Status: married (possibly) Alias(es), if any: none Group Affiliation: the V-Battalion, former member of the Kid Commandos Height: 5' 6" Hair: black Eyes: brown Weight: 145 lbs Other Distinguishing Characteristics: none Story: Little is known about Davy's history, save that he was an orphan who quite literally stumbled into the kidnapping of a then-critically wounded Toro from the Pacifica General Hospital. A witness to the hero's abduction by Agent Axis, Davy was also taken hostage by the fiend. As it turned out, Agent Axis had several other captives as well, including Bucky and a Dr. Sabuki, whom he'd intended to perform a bizarre procedure to split him into his three component selves; the villain was in fact three separate Axis agents somehow merged into one. Strapping Davy and Sabuki's daughter, Gwenny Lou, onto the equipment Dr. Sabuki was using, Agent Axis never got to see his plan bear fruit, as the injured Toro woke up and attacked almost immediately. In the ensuing fight, the equipment Davy and Gwenny Lou were strapped to exploded! Instead of killing them outright, the bizarre energies released actually gave the two youths super-human powers. Davy himself gained the ability to spin his body at amazing speeds, a skill he decided would come in handy as a super-hero in his own right... the Human Top! The four angry super-powered beings chased Agent Axis off, even though two of them were freshly empowered, and went about tracking him down. Finding him at the same War Relocation Camp Dr. Sabuki was abducted from, the four teenagers soundly trounced the man. Of course, this 'Agent Axis' turned out to be Namor in disguise, who for some reason thought it would be prudent to use the identity as a good test of the youths' power and conviction. Of course, the Sub-Mariner said he 'only' used the amount of power that Agent Axis had access to. Nonetheless proud that they managed to defeat the legendary hero, they decided to stick together... as the Kid Commandos! The quartet were mostly active domestically, fighting Nazi infiltrators, attending war bond rallies, and working hard to boost American morale. Davy and his fellow Kid Commandos performed these duties for the remaining duration of the second World War. Soon after, Davy was recruited into the V-Battalion, a squad of former World War II super heroes bent on capturing every last escaped Nazi war criminal. He served as a 'regular' operative of this team for a time and eventually earned a place on their Penance Council, though he seems to have left this role in time. At first it seems he was replaced by his son, the Twister, and then his grandson, Topspin. He nonetheless serves the cause of the V-Battalion to this very day!
